Biography of Chencho Corleone

Orlando Javier Valle Vega, better known as Checho Corleone (February 19, 1979), is a Puerto Rican singer and songwriter and former member of the reggaeton duo Plan B. Chencho started his career alongside his cousin Edwin Vázquez Vega (Maldy) in the late 1990s by founding the duo Plan B. Together they achieved fame in 2002 with their debut album “El mundo de Plan B: Los que montan”. Since then and until their separation in 2018, Plan B has been considered one of the most important reggaeton duos on the scene. In recent years, Chencho has collaborated solo with artists such as Arcángel, Darell, Myke Towers and Natti Natasha, among others.

Facts about Chencho

The singer was born in Guayama, Puerto Rico. In his adolescence, he played basketball and as a young man, he worked as a hairdresser with his cousin. Once he achieved fame as a musician, he began studying to become a business manager. Currently, he has a specialization in marketing. He is also a father, just like Maldy.

Beginning in music and Plan B

Interested in the urban scene since they were young, in the late 1990s Chencho and his cousin Maldy decided to venture into the music industry, initially forming the duo known as Chencho and Maldy. Over time, this would become Plan B, thanks to the success of the single of the same name released in 2000. Although they were not initially recognized, they gradually made their way until finally in 2002, they achieved fame with their debut album “El mundo de Plan B: Los que montan”.

“El mundo de Plan B: Los que montan” would include memorable tracks such as “Dos gatas” with Guelo Star, “Me la Explota” with Daddy Yankee, and “Lento Muevete” with Dalmata. The success of this album would only be the beginning of the duo’s meteoric career. In 2010, their second album “House of Pleasure” was released, with collaborations such as “La nena de papi” with Tito el Bambino and “Lloras” with RKM & Ken-Y. However, the standout track on the album was their famous “Si no le contesto”.

This track would have a remix with Tony Dize and Zion & Lennox thanks to its success. It is worth mentioning that this is the duo’s most memorable song.

A year later, they released “Frikitona” and in 2013, “Candy” appeared, followed months later by their third album “Love and Sex” (2014). This album would include hits such as “Fanática Sensual”, “Mi Vecinita” and “Pa’l Piso” with Yandel. They also collaborated on the album “El Matadero” by Alexis y Fido and “Dame una Noche” by Zion & Lennox. Thanks to the success of “Fanática sensual”, Plan B received the best urban duo award in 2015.

From then on, the duo mainly focused on collaborating with other artists. In 2016, they released “Shaky Shaky” with Daddy Yankee and Nicky Jam and a year later “Te Acuerdas de Mí” appeared. That same year they collaborated with Baby Rasta and Gringo on “Ella Se Contradice”; with Don Omar on “Pal Muro” and with Ozuna on “El Desorden”.

Their last works were “Ella Fuma” with Farruko, Darell and Brytiago and “Si Tú” by Justin Quiles. After almost 18 years of career, the duo decided to separate to start their solo careers in 2018. However, both made it clear that the duo could return at any time.

Chencho as a solo artist

A year after separating from his cousin, Chencho made his solo debut with “Impaciente” (2019) alongside Miky Woodz. He then collaborated with Rauw Alejandro on “El Efecto” and with Natti Natasha on “Deja Tus Besos” (remix). He also participated in the remixes of “Hola” by Dalex and “105 F” by KEVVO. In the latter, Myke Towers, Brytiago and Darell would also participate.

Recently, he collaborated with Myke Towers and Jon Z on the remix of “3G” by Wisin.
